从JBoss 4迁移到JBoss 6.需要考虑什么?

时间:2014-02-05 06:24:49

标签: jboss jboss6.x

我正在尝试在JBoss AS 6部署我的应用程序。目前,它部署在JBoss version 4

那么做这件事时我需要考虑的是什么?

任何帮助都将受到高度赞赏。谢谢。

1 个答案:

答案 0 :(得分:1)

你在谈论两个主要版本的变化,所以,期待很多事情发生。一些可能有用的步骤:

  • 列出项目中特定于JBoss的所有内容:部署描述符是最常见的示例,但您也可能正在实现某些特定的类供您自己使用,或类似的东西
  • 列出您正在使用的Java EE API。例如,JPA 1.0,JSP 1.1等。有了这些,与AS 6可用的API进行比较。我猜你的大多数工作都会集中在这里。
  • 您可能还想注意Java版本的变化(AS 4在Java SE 5,IIRC期间发布)。
  • 最后,您可能需要查看Windup project,这是一个可以帮助您将应用程序迁移到JBoss AS的工具。但请注意,它不会为您提供所需的全部清单,但肯定会给您提供良好的提示。

最后一条评论:您可能需要考虑迁移到JBoss EAP 6(JBoss AS 7),甚至迁移到Wildfly 8(JBoss AS 7的后续版本)。